行业资讯

mysql中mediumtext的作用是什么

2024-08-21 10:59  浏览:

在MySQL中,MEDIUMTEXT 是一种用于存储中等长度文本数据的数据类型。以下是 MEDIUMTEXT 的一些关键特点:

 

1. 存储容量:MEDIUMTEXT 可以存储最多 16,777,215 个字符(约 16 MB)。它比 TEXT 类型的存储容量更大,但比 LONGTEXT 类型小。

 

2. 可变长度:MEDIUMTEXT 是一种可变长度的数据类型,这意味着它只占用存储实际内容所需的空间。因此,它比使用固定长度的 CHAR 或 VARCHAR 类型更节省空间。

 

3. 存储非结构化数据:MEDIUMTEXT 适合存储较长的非结构化文本数据,如文章、描述、评论等。

 

4. 索引限制:由于 MEDIUMTEXT 存储的数据量较大,MySQL 对其创建索引有一些限制。你只能对 MEDIUMTEXT 列的前 1024 个字节创建索引。如果需要在整个 MEDIUMTEXT 列上进行搜索,可能需要使用全文索引。

 

5. 性能考虑:虽然 MEDIUMTEXT 可以存储大量数据,但在查询和操作大型 MEDIUMTEXT 列时,性能可能会受到影响。在设计数据库架构时,需要权衡存储需求和性能需求。

 

总的来说,当你需要存储中等长度的文本数据,如文章内容、产品描述等,并且数据长度可能超过 TEXT 类型的限制(65,535 个字符)时,MEDIUMTEXT 是一个不错的选择。它在存储容量和性能之间提供了一个平衡。

【免责声明】:部分内容、图片来源于互联网,如有侵权请联系删除,QQ:228866015

下一篇:服务器负载过高的连锁反应与应对策略 上一篇:appcan指的是什么意思
24H服务热线:4006388808 立即拨打